API structure has changed
119 structure changes including:
2 Breaking changes
117 Additions
1 Modification
1 Removal
Modified
1
Breaking
GET /api/asset_criticality/list
- Verb went from `POST` to `GET` (same operationId) Breaking
Removed
1
Breaking
GET /api/status
- Removing a resource is always breaking unless it was deprecated before Breaking
Added
117
POST /agents/{agentId}/reassign
POST /agents/{agentId}/request_diagnostics
POST /agents/{agentId}/unenroll
POST /agents/{agentId}/upgrade
POST /api/alerting/rule/{id}
POST /api/alerting/rule/{id}/_disable
POST /api/alerting/rule/{id}/_enable
POST /api/alerting/rule/{id}/_mute_all
POST /api/alerting/rule/{id}/_unmute_all
POST /api/alerting/rule/{id}/_update_api_key
POST /api/alerting/rule/{rule_id}/alert/{alert_id}/_mute
POST /api/alerting/rule/{rule_id}/alert/{alert_id}/_unmute
POST /enrollment-api-keys
POST /enrollment_api_keys
POST /epm/bulk_assets
POST /agents/{agentId}/actions
POST /agents/setup
POST /agents/bulk_upgrade
POST /agents/bulk_update_agent_tags
POST /agents/bulk_unenroll
POST /agents/bulk_request_diagnostics
POST /agents/bulk_reassign
POST /agents/actions/{actionId}/cancel
POST /agents
POST /agent_policies/{agentPolicyId}/copy
POST /agent_policies/delete
POST /agent_policies/_bulk_get
POST /agent_policies
GET /api/alerting/rules/_find
PUT /settings
PUT /proxies/{itemId}
PUT /package_policies/{packagePolicyId}
PUT /outputs/{outputId}
PUT /fleet_server_hosts/{itemId}
PUT /epm/packages/{pkgName}/{pkgVersion}
PUT /api/alerting/rule/{id}
PUT /agents/{agentId}/reassign
PUT /agents/{agentId}
PUT /agent_policies/{agentPolicyId}
PUT /agent_download_sources/{sourceId}
POST /setup
POST /service_tokens
POST /service-tokens
POST /proxies
POST /package_policies/upgrade/dryrun
POST /package_policies/upgrade
POST /package_policies/delete
POST /package_policies/_bulk_get
POST /package_policies
POST /outputs
POST /logstash_api_keys
POST /health_check
POST /fleet_server_hosts
POST /epm/packages/{pkgkey}
POST /epm/packages/{pkgName}/{pkgVersion}/transforms/authorize
POST /epm/packages/{pkgName}/{pkgVersion}
POST /epm/packages/_bulk
POST /epm/packages
GET /api/alerting/rule/{id}
GET /agents/{agentId}/uploads
GET /agents/{agentId}
GET /agents/tags
GET /agents/setup
GET /agents/files/{fileId}/{fileName}
GET /agents/action_status
GET /agents
GET /agent_status/data
GET /agent_status
GET /agent_policies/{agentPolicyId}/full
GET /agent_policies/{agentPolicyId}/download
GET /agent_policies/{agentPolicyId}
GET /agent_policies
GET /agent_download_sources/{sourceId}
GET /agent_download_sources
GET /agent-status
DELETE /proxies/{itemId}
DELETE /package_policies/{packagePolicyId}
DELETE /outputs/{outputId}
DELETE /fleet_server_hosts/{itemId}
DELETE /epm/packages/{pkgkey}
DELETE /epm/packages/{pkgName}/{pkgVersion}
DELETE /enrollment_api_keys/{keyId}
DELETE /enrollment-api-keys/{keyId}
DELETE /api/alerting/rule/{id}
DELETE /agents/{agentId}
DELETE /agents/files/{fileId}
DELETE /agent_download_sources/{sourceId}
POST /agent_download_sources
GET /uninstall_tokens/{uninstallTokenId}
GET /uninstall_tokens
GET /settings/enrollment
GET /settings
GET /proxies/{itemId}
GET /proxies
GET /package_policies/{packagePolicyId}
GET /package_policies
GET /outputs/{outputId}/health
GET /outputs/{outputId}
GET /outputs
GET /kubernetes
GET /fleet_server_hosts/{itemId}
GET /fleet_server_hosts
GET /epm/verification_key_id
GET /epm/templates/{pkgName}/{pkgVersion}/inputs
GET /epm/packages/{pkgkey}
GET /epm/packages/{pkgName}/{pkgVersion}/{filePath}
GET /epm/packages/{pkgName}/{pkgVersion}
GET /epm/packages/{pkgName}/stats
GET /epm/packages/limited
GET /epm/packages
GET /epm/categories
GET /enrollment_api_keys/{keyId}
GET /enrollment_api_keys
GET /enrollment-api-keys/{keyId}
GET /enrollment-api-keys
GET /data_streams
GET /api/status